Replacing the backup power cells in a Honeywell Home Pro Series thermostat requires removing the faceplate from its wall-mounted backplate to access the rear battery compartment. Most models utilize either two AA or two AAA alkaline batteries that need annual replacement to prevent low-voltage system disruptions and maintain uninterrupted climate control schedules.

Pre-Operation & Equipment Checklist

Maintaining an uninterrupted power supply to your climate control infrastructure is essential for preventing furnace short-cycling, HVAC communication errors, and schedule data loss. While Honeywell Home Pro Series thermostats—such as the T5, T6, and related T-Series platforms—primarily draw low-voltage power from your home heating and cooling system via the C-wire (common wire), they rely heavily on internal backup cells. These batteries ensure that time settings, programming schedules, and Wi-Fi configurations remain intact during brief electrical outages or circuit breaker maintenance.

Before beginning the swap, ensure you have the proper supplies assembled to avoid leaving your HVAC system unpowered for extended intervals.



  • Essential Gear and Tools: Fresh pair of premium alkaline batteries (typically two AA or two AAA, depending on your exact sub-model), a soft microfiber cloth, and a small flathead screwdriver if the faceplate features a manual locking security screw at the bottom edge.
  • Mandatory Prerequisites: Verify whether your thermostat runs on system power alone or utilizes backup batteries. If your screen goes completely blank when pulled from the wall, your unit relies entirely on these cells to power the digital display.
  • Operational Benchmarks: This procedure takes approximately three to five minutes and carries zero material cost beyond the price of standard household batteries.

Step-by-Step Battery Replacement Workflow



Step 1: Secure the HVAC System and Assess the Unit

Before interacting with low-voltage wiring hardware, inspect the physical exterior of your Honeywell Home Pro Series unit to determine how the faceplate attaches to the wall-mounted sub-base. Most Pro Series thermostats utilize a snap-fit mechanism, though some commercial or multi-tenant installations include a small Allen screw or locking tab along the bottom edge. If a locking screw is present, use a precision tool to loosen it counterclockwise until the faceplate is free to pivot.

Warning: Never use excessive rotational force or metal prying tools like butter knives on the plastic housing, as cracking the bezel compromises the environmental seal and wall-mounting integrity.



Step 2: Remove the Thermostat Faceplate

Grip the sides of the Honeywell Home Pro Series thermostat firmly with both hands and pull straight outward toward you. Do not yank the device at an angle or let it dangle by its internal wiring bundle if a C-wire is absent and standard jumper cables are exposed. The unit will separate cleanly from the wall backplate, exposing the rear compartment where the power cells are housed.

Pro-Tip: If the unit offers resistance, gently wiggle the chassis from left to right while applying steady, even pulling pressure to release the multi-pin terminal blocks safely.



Step 3: Extract Depleted Cells and Inspect Terminals

Locate the battery tray on the reverse side of the thermostat faceplate. Slide or pop the old batteries out of their housing slots, taking note of their orientation. Inspect the metallic spring contacts inside the compartment for signs of white powder, bluish corrosion, or battery acid leakage.

If corrosion is present, dip a cotton swab in a 50-50 solution of isopropyl alcohol and distilled water, gently scrub the contacts until shiny, and allow the bay to dry completely for at least two minutes before proceeding.



Step 4: Install Fresh Alkaline Batteries

Insert your new high-performance alkaline batteries into the compartment, paying strict attention to the embossed positive (+) and negative (-) polarity diagrams molded directly into the plastic casing. Forcing a battery in backward can cause localized short circuits, prevent the display from powering on, or cause rapid battery drainage. Ensure both cells snap securely into the metal retaining clips without any loose play.



Step 5: Remount the Faceplate and Verify System Recovery

Align the rear guide posts of the thermostat faceplate with the matching slots on the wall sub-plate. Push the unit straight back toward the wall until you hear a distinct click, indicating that the multi-pin terminal blocks have seated fully into the wall bracket.

Within five to ten seconds, the liquid crystal display (LCD) or touchscreen should illuminate, showing current ambient temperatures and system programming without flashing low-battery warnings.

Technical Comparison of Honeywell T-Series Battery Specifications



Thermostat Model Series Battery Type Required Typical Replacement Interval Backup Functionality Scope
Honeywell Home T5 Pro Two (2) AA Alkaline 12 Months Maintains clock, schedules, and Wi-Fi pairing during grid failures
Honeywell Home T6 Pro Two (2) AA Alkaline 12 Months Preserves geofencing parameters and temporary program overrides
Honeywell Pro Series Commercial Two (2) AAA Alkaline 6 to 12 Months Retains temporary setback overrides and internal calendar timing

Common Site Failures & Field Fixes

Even with a straightforward swap, users occasionally encounter operational hiccups immediately following maintenance. Review these field diagnostics to resolve issues rapidly.



  • Root Cause: The thermostat screen remains completely blank after snapping the faceplate back onto the wall sub-base.

    • Actionable Fix: Remove the faceplate again and verify that the batteries are inserted in the exact correct polarity orientation. Check that the rear terminal pins are making clean contact with the wall sub-plate and that no debris is obstructing the plastic alignment guides.
  • Root Cause: The display powers on, but the low-battery warning icon refuses to disappear from the screen.

    • Actionable Fix: The newly installed cells may have a low surface charge, or the thermostat's internal software register has not updated its voltage reading. Remove the batteries, wait sixty seconds to let the internal capacitors fully discharge, reinsert the cells, and perform a power cycle.
  • Root Cause: The HVAC system fails to kick on for heating or cooling after the battery change.

    • Actionable Fix: Ensure the faceplate is pushed completely flush against the wall. If the terminal pins do not engage the backplate connectors fully, the 24V control circuit remains open, preventing the furnace or air conditioner from receiving relay signals.

Frequently Asked Questions



Do Honeywell Home Pro Series thermostats work without batteries if wired to the wall?

Yes, if your thermostat is connected to a dedicated 24-volt common wire (C-wire) from your furnace or air handler, the unit draws continuous power directly from your HVAC system. However, keeping fresh backup batteries installed is still mandatory to prevent data loss and system reboots during localized grid power failures.



What type of batteries should I use in my Pro Series thermostat?

Always use premium, non-rechargeable alkaline batteries from reputable brands. Avoid using heavy-duty carbon-zinc batteries because they discharge too quickly under smart thermostat loads, and avoid lithium-ion rechargeable cells due to their distinct voltage discharge curves that can trick the thermostat into displaying false low-battery alarms.



How often do I need to change the batteries in my Honeywell thermostat?

Industry standard benchmarks dictate replacing your thermostat batteries once per year. A great practice is to swap them out during seasonal HVAC tune-ups, such as when daylight saving time begins or ends, or the moment the low-battery indicator flashes on your digital screen.



Will changing the batteries erase my custom heating and cooling schedules?

No, your programmed schedules, Wi-Fi network credentials, and system configuration parameters are stored in non-volatile flash memory on the device's internal circuit board. Changing the batteries while the unit is briefly unpowered will not wipe your custom settings.



What should I do if my thermostat screen is frozen after replacing the batteries?

A frozen display usually indicates a minor static charge lockup or an incomplete terminal connection. Remove the faceplate from the wall for two full minutes to let all residual power drain from the system components, then firmly snap the unit back onto the backplate to force a clean reboot.
